China is a major sourcing base for road signs because its manufacturing ecosystem combines aluminum processing, reflective material conversion, LED electronics, solar components, metal fabrication, and export-oriented production.
For buyers of highway signs, parking signs, LED warning signs, solar traffic signs, and related traffic-safety products, the real challenge is not finding a supplier. It is finding one that can repeatedly deliver the specified materials, night visibility, electrical performance, documentation, packaging, and lead time.
This guide is designed for procurement managers, traffic-safety distributors, contractors, private-label brands, and project buyers looking for a stable manufacturing partner rather than a one-time quotation.

A supplier with a broad catalogue may be useful for consolidated purchasing. However, buyers should confirm whether each product is made in-house or sourced from another factory.

Road sign production often involves multiple processes, including aluminum cutting, bending, drilling, edge finishing, surface cleaning, reflective sheeting application, screen printing, digital printing, LED assembly, solar integration, wiring, testing, and packing.
For larger projects, ask suppliers to provide recent production photos or videos showing their actual sign-making process. This helps distinguish a manufacturing company from a trading company.
Reliable suppliers should have documented controls for incoming materials, in-process production, and final inspection.
For reflective signs, key quality checks may include:
- Aluminum thickness and flatness
- Reflective sheeting grade and batch identification
- Color consistency
- Adhesion quality
- Sign dimensions and hole positions
- Edge treatment
- Surface scratches, bubbles, and contamination
- Packaging protection
For LED and solar traffic signs, quality checks should also include:
- LED brightness and flashing mode
- Charging and discharging performance
- Battery capacity and controller settings
- Cable protection
- Waterproof sealing
- Solar panel output
- Burn-in testing before shipment

Lead time should be evaluated based on actual production conditions, not only a quotation promise. Buyers should ask about raw-material availability, sample lead time, seasonal workload, production capacity, and typical delivery schedules for repeat orders.
For customized LED or solar signs, confirm whether electronics, batteries, and solar panels are standard stock items or must be ordered specifically for the project.

For a customized order, buyers should confirm aluminum thickness, reflective sheeting grade, sign-face artwork, LED color, flashing mode, solar-panel wattage, battery type, controller settings, enclosure material, and mounting method before production.
For solar LED traffic signs, it is particularly important to agree on the daily operating hours, weather conditions, battery autonomy requirement, and local temperature range. These specifications determine whether the solar and battery configuration is suitable for the intended installation environment.

For galvanized posts, brackets, and support structures, buyers should specify steel grade, wall thickness, galvanizing requirement, hole positions, weld quality, coating finish, and corrosion-resistance expectations.
The word "galvanized" alone does not define the required quality level.

Road-sign performance depends heavily on reflective sheeting. The aluminum board, ink, adhesive, printing process, and reflective film all influence the final sign's visibility and durability.
For highway, municipal, and long-life outdoor applications, buyers should evaluate reflective sheeting as a separate material category rather than treating it as a minor component.

Avoid vague descriptions such as:
- "3M-quality reflective film"
- "Diamond-grade equivalent"
- "High-intensity reflective sticker"
- "Premium reflective material"
Instead, request the exact material manufacturer, product series, grade, color, expected service life, and batch identification.

Packaging is particularly important for reflective signs. Large aluminum boards can be scratched, bent, or damaged during loading if sign faces are not separated and protected properly.
Require protective separators between sign faces, reinforced corners, moisture protection where needed, pallet labels, and a packing list that matches the approved drawing revision.
China's road-sign supply chain is distributed across several specialized industrial regions rather than concentrated in one city.
| Manufacturing Cluster | Typical Strength | Relevance to Road Sign Buyers |
|---|---|---|
| Shenzhen, Guangdong | LED electronics, solar components, controllers, batteries, export-oriented OEM production | LED traffic signs, flashing warning signs, solar road signs, radar speed signs |
| Jiangsu | Road infrastructure, traffic systems, metal fabrication, poles | Highway signs, sign structures, intelligent transportation projects |
| Zhejiang | Plastic products, safety equipment, mixed OEM manufacturing | Traffic cones, barriers, parking products, temporary traffic-control equipment |
| Hebei | Steel fabrication, galvanizing, highway infrastructure | Sign posts, brackets, frames, guardrails, support structures |
| Shandong | Industrial fabrication and construction supply | Aluminum signs, support systems, road-safety products |
| Guangzhou and Foshan | Export operations, broad product sourcing, logistics support | Consolidated traffic-safety product orders |
The main advantage for buyers is not only competitive pricing. It is the ability to source components from specialized supply chains, including aluminum sheets, reflective materials, LED modules, solar panels, batteries, controllers, metal brackets, plastic accessories, and export packaging.
However, this supply-chain depth also means buyers must control material specifications carefully. A road sign may look identical to an approved sample but perform differently if the supplier changes reflective film, aluminum thickness, battery capacity, LED configuration, or mounting hardware.

One of the most overlooked risks in road-sign procurement is the substitution of reflective sheeting after sample approval.
A factory may provide a sample using a higher-grade reflective film, then use a lower-cost film in mass production. During daytime inspection, both signs may look acceptable. At night, under vehicle headlights and from an angled viewing position, the difference can become significant.
This issue is especially important for warning signs, regulatory signs, roadwork signs, highway signs, and other products where night-time visibility is a critical functional requirement.
- Specify the exact film brand, product series, grade, color, and application method in the purchase order.
- Require written approval for any material substitution.
- Retain a signed or sealed golden sample.
- Ask for photos or videos of film packaging labels and batch codes before sign-face lamination.
- Include reflective-material checks in the pre-shipment inspection plan.
- Require random retroreflectivity testing when the project requires measured night-time performance.
- Compare the mass-production sign face against the approved sample under low-light conditions.
A lower quotation can become costly if the delivered signs have reduced night visibility, shorter outdoor life, or fail the end customer's inspection.
Before placing a large order, buyers should request and review the following information:
- Business license and registered company name.
- Factory address and production-site photos.
- Recent workshop video showing actual production activity.
- Product catalogue and technical data sheets.
- Quality-management certificate, including certificate number, scope, site address, issuing organization, and expiry date.
- Product-specific test reports where relevant.
- Sample-production timeline.
- Standard mass-production lead time.
- Export packing photos.
- Past project examples that do not disclose confidential customer information.
- Main contact person responsible for technical communication.
A video factory audit can be useful before the first order. Ask the supplier to show raw materials, production equipment, work-in-process items, final inspection, packing area, warehouse, and shipping preparation.

Both the buyer and the supplier should keep the approved sample as a production reference. The final inspection should compare mass-production goods against this approved benchmark.
Do not approve a sample only through compressed mobile-phone images. Request close-up photos, dimensional evidence, material labels, and functional videos in both daylight and low-light conditions.

Road signs are often lightweight but bulky. Freight cost can increase when large sign boards, poles, and brackets are packed inefficiently.
- Use nested stacking or optimized sign stacking when sign shapes allow.
- Place protective separators between reflective sign faces.
- Pack posts, brackets, bolts, and clamps separately to avoid scratching sign faces.
- Label each carton or pallet with sign code, quantity, and drawing revision.
- Confirm whether brackets are packed by sign set or separately.
- Request a loading plan for large signs and LCL shipments.
- Confirm any shipping documentation requirements for batteries used in solar signs.
- Ensure the packing list clearly matches the final shipment.
